- Denmark has emerged as a major investor in Vietnam this year.
- As well as fast becoming an important hub for high-end manufacturing — with the likes of tech giants Apple and Samsung recently announcing an expansion of their operations in the country — Vietnam is also investing considerably in renewable energies in its push for net-zero carbon emissions by 2050.
- One of Denmark’s largest firms to recently expand into Vietnam is LEGO, whose $1 billion factory in the country will be its second in Asia.
